Mayfly nymph leg. Coloured scanning electron micrograph (SEM) showing the claw (bottom) and scale-like hairs on the leg of a mayfly (order Ephemeroptera) larva (nymph). Mayfly larvae are aquatic animals that breath underwater using gills. Magnification: x125, when printed 10 cm wide.
